Shiny, simplistic, and fully metal, the Tevlaphee Universal Steering Wheel Brake Lock aims to make your vehicle inoperable while parked. The versatile device and heavy-duty metal contraption works by attaching to your car’s steering wheel. You can attach the opposite end behind the clutch, accelerator, or brake pedal.

This is a great choice if you’re seeking a quick install to supplement your car’s security system. Being in a visible part of the vehicle makes the Tevlaphee Universal Steering Wheel Brake Lock a more potent deterrent to a would-be thief. Tevlaphee likes to advertise that you can also use the metal end of the rod as a self-defense weapon against potentially violent car thieves.

Tevlaphee Steering Wheel Brake Lock: Our Experience

Our review team managed to install the Tevlaphee Universal Steering Wheel Brake Lock in under one minute and was impressed by the rigidity of the design. It didn’t budge as we exerted force on the brake lock.

Our one gripe is that it can be difficult to lock and unlock the device, depending on the position of the keyhole. In some cars, the keyhole can be right up against the bottom of the dashboard console and difficult to access. The keys also felt fairly cheap.

For its overall effectiveness and simplicity, we gave the device 4.5 out of 5.0 stars.

If subtle isn’t a word in your vocabulary, you’ll probably appreciate The Club 3000 Twin Hooks Steering Wheel Lock. With a yellow paint job reminiscent of a character from “The Simpsons,” The Club is as much a visual deterrent as a physical one.

The Club 300 attaches to your steering wheel, and the elongated bar makes it impossible to fully turn the car. The Club effectively makes the car undrivable if a break-in occurs.

The Club Wheel Lock is best suited for a driver who wants a deterrent someone will see from at least a few feet away. While the device performs similarly to the Tevlaphee Universal Steering Wheel Brake Lock, it has a slightly quicker installation – if you remember to turn your wheel properly.

The Club 3000 Twin Hooks Steering Wheel Lock: Our Experience

Testing The Club out was simple. The device fit the steering wheel of our car with some minor adjustments, although we did notice the keys felt a little stiff in the keyhole. One thing to note about this product is it’s most effective when you leave your steering wheel at an angle.

Our review team wasn’t entirely impressed with The Club’s build quality, as the metal had a flimsier feel than the Tevlaphee Universal Steering Wheel Brake Lock. We awarded The Club 4.0 stars.

Perhaps creating the illusion you’re seriously overdue on parking tickets can double as a theft deterrent. If you’re comfortable with that image, the Tevlaphee Universal Wheel Lock might draw your interest.

A security tire clamp is as simple as it gets when it comes to an anti-theft system, but it’s hard to argue with the effectiveness. It works by clamping onto one of your wheels and making it impossible to fully rotate. It is also highly visible thanks to bright yellow and red paint.

The Tevlaphee Wheel Lock is a product for the unabashed car owner who doesn’t mind going the extra mile to secure their vehicle. If you don’t mind getting on your hands and knees to install this every time you park, it’s a good choice for peace of mind.

Vyncs GPS Tracker Review

If your car is stolen, there usually isn’t much you can do besides contact law enforcement. The Vyncs GPS Tracker hopes to change that. This tracking device plugs into your car’s OBD2 port and tells you the location of the vehicle in real-time. It also reads vehicle diagnostics, estimates fuel economy, and more.

Vyncs tracking requires a $39.99 activation fee for the first year of service. After the first year, the service is then renewed annually for around $80 instead of a monthly fee being charged. If you have a valuable vehicle and want to enhance an existing recovery system, the Vyncs GPS Tracker is a smart choice.

Ticonn Faraday Bag Review

Keyless entry has become incredibly commonplace in car designs. While this is a convenience for car owners, it’s possible for a thief to duplicate the radio frequency the key fob emits, leaving your car at risk.

Ticonn aims to counteract this problem with its Faraday bag, which blocks out electromagnetic waves within a specific enclosure. Ticonn has replicated this on a smaller scale to keep someone from scanning car keys.

The Ticonn Faraday Bag is a good choice if you’re happy with the security devices installed by your car’s manufacturer. The bag is very portable and fits on most keychains, or you can easily store it in a purse or bag.

Ticonn Faraday Bag: Our Experience

There’s no debating the Faraday bag works. Our review team placed a key fob in the bag, stood next to the vehicle, and tried to depress as many buttons on the fob as possible. The car remained dead quiet for the entire test.

While this feature scored relatively highly on our testing criteria, we placed the Ticonn Faraday Bag lower on this list because it isn’t the strongest deterrent to someone stealing your car, and it isn’t applicable to all vehicle owners. If someone is close enough to clone your keys, they’re likely close enough to swipe them off you.

During testing, we made a common mistake that many Amazon customers mentioned in their reviews. The bag has several pockets not lined with signal-blocking materials, and it’s fairly easy to place your key in the wrong portion of the pouch. Considering all this, we gave the Ticonn Faraday Bag 3.5 stars.

How Many Cars Are Stolen Each Year?

Not every car is a target, but recent data shows an uptick in vehicle thefts.

According to the National Insurance Crime Bureau (NICB), estimated vehicle thefts have regularly increased by tens of thousands of vehicles every year since 2019, hitting over 1 million cars reported stolen in 2022. The U.S. saw the highest number of vehicle thefts in 2008 at 1.05 million reported thefts, per NICB data.

“We are seeing vehicle theft numbers that we haven’t seen in nearly 15 years, and there is very little deterrent to stop criminals from committing these acts as they are just property crimes, like shoplifting,” NICB President and CEO David J. Glawe stated in a news release.

The NICB reports that starting in June 2020, the United States experienced a 13 percent year-over-year increase in auto thefts. This worrying trend continued into and throughout 2021 as most states reported more incidents than the previous year, according to the organization.

The non-profit also says many major metropolitan areas are dealing with an upswing in carjackings, meaning the victim was threatened with or experienced bodily injury. While those numbers may cause anxiety, the best way to deal with car theft once a vehicle is stolen is to contact law enforcement. If your comprehensive car insurance policy covers theft, file a claim with your insurance company.

Does Car Insurance Cover Theft?

While having an anti-theft device on your car might offer some peace of mind, some auto insurance policies cover vehicles in the event of theft or vandalism. The insurance company will reimburse you the actual cash value (ACV) of your car, minus the deductible, if you have a theft claim.

Most states don’t require comprehensive coverage, but an auto lender may require you to add it to your auto insurance policy if you’re financing your car. If you’re wondering whether your car insurance covers theft, review your policy information to make sure.

How To Prevent Car Theft

If you believe your car alarm system doesn’t offer enough protection, the best option may be to try multiple devices. Having more than one deterrent improves car security by increasing the obstacles a thief must bypass.

A secondary car alarm, kill switch, or tracking system paired with a primary deterrent such as a wheel lock can help prevent your car from being stolen. Ultimately, the amount of theft prevention you invest in will likely depend on how much you value your car.

What is the best way to prevent car theft?

Some commonsense ways to prevent vehicle theft include parking in a highly visible area and ensuring your car is locked and that all the windows are secured and closed. You can supplement your anti-theft systems from the manufacturer with aftermarket deterrents.

Do car alarms actually deter theft?

While car alarms may be enough to stop some would-be thieves, it’s common for a burglar to know how to disable a car alarm quickly.
